Table of Contents
- Introduction
- The Growing IoT Landscape
- Understanding the OWASP IoT Top 10
- The Importance of Proactive Security
- Partnering with Security Experts
- Conclusion
- FAQ
Introduction
Imagine a world where every device, from your refrigerator to your car, is connected to the internet, collecting and exchanging data seamlessly. Welcome to the Internet of Things (IoT) — an extraordinary technological evolution that is shaping our present while promising to redefine our future. But, along with the benefits, IoT introduces significant security challenges, compelling experts to remain vigilant and proactive. This is where the OWASP IoT Top 10 enters the spotlight.
The OWASP IoT Top 10 is a vital resource for security professionals, highlighting the most common and severe vulnerabilities in IoT systems. It serves as an educational tool, guiding developers and organizations in identifying potential security risks before launching their products. By understanding these risks and implementing appropriate measures, companies can ensure the safety and functionality of their IoT devices.
In this blog post, we will delve into the importance of the OWASP IoT Top 10, explore its components, and discuss how adhering to these guidelines can safeguard your IoT deployments. Whether you are a developer, a business leader, or an IoT enthusiast, this comprehensive guide will provide valuable insights into proactive IoT security.
The Growing IoT Landscape
The IoT ecosystem continues to expand at an unprecedented rate, touching various sectors such as healthcare, manufacturing, transportation, and smart homes. This growth is fueled by the ability of IoT devices to collect real-time data, offering innovative solutions and optimizing operations.
However, this rapid proliferation of interconnected devices also creates fertile ground for security threats. Vulnerabilities in IoT systems can lead to data breaches, unauthorized access, and even physical damage to infrastructure. It underlines the necessity of robust security measures to protect both the data and the users.
Understanding the OWASP IoT Top 10
The Open Web Application Security Project (OWASP) is a non-profit organization dedicated to improving software security. The OWASP IoT Top 10 list is an aggregation of the most critical IoT vulnerabilities, identified through comprehensive research and analysis. This list serves as a practical guide for developers and organizations, helping them recognize and mitigate security risks during the design, development, and deployment of IoT devices.
1. Weak, Guessable, or Hardcoded Passwords
One of the most common vulnerabilities in IoT systems is the use of weak, guessable, or hardcoded passwords. These can be easily exploited, granting unauthorized access to the device and its data. It is crucial to implement strong password policies, including unique, complex passwords and regular updates.
2. Insecure Network Services
Insecure network services can be vulnerable to attacks, potentially allowing hackers to gain control of IoT devices. Ensuring that network services are properly configured and secured is essential to preventing unauthorized access and data breaches.
3. Insecure Ecosystem Interfaces
Interfaces such as APIs, cloud interfaces, and web interfaces often lack adequate security measures. These vulnerabilities can be exploited to access IoT devices and data. Adopting secure communication protocols and regularly auditing these interfaces can help mitigate such risks.
4. Lack of Secure Update Mechanisms
IoT devices must be regularly updated to protect against known vulnerabilities. However, many devices lack secure update mechanisms, making them susceptible to attacks. Implementing secure and reliable update procedures ensures that devices can receive and apply updates without exposing them to additional risks.
5. Use of Insecure or Outdated Components
The use of insecure or outdated components in IoT devices is a significant risk. These components may have known vulnerabilities that can be exploited. It is vital to use secure, updated components and regularly review and patch any vulnerabilities.
6. Insufficient Privacy Protection
IoT devices often collect and transmit sensitive data, raising concerns about privacy. Insufficient privacy protection can lead to data leaks and unauthorized access. Implementing robust data protection measures and ensuring compliance with privacy regulations is essential.
7. Insecure Data Transfer and Storage
Secure data transfer and storage are paramount in safeguarding the information collected by IoT devices. Ensuring data is encrypted during transmission and storage can prevent unauthorized access and breaches.
8. Lack of Device Management
Effective device management is crucial for maintaining the security of IoT devices. Inadequate device management can lead to unpatched vulnerabilities and unauthorized access. Implementing robust device management practices, including regular monitoring and updates, can help mitigate these risks.
9. Insecure Default Settings
Many IoT devices come with insecure default settings, which can be easily exploited. Ensuring that devices are configured securely before deployment is fundamental in preventing unauthorized access and attacks.
10. Lack of Physical Hardening
Physical security is often overlooked in IoT devices, making them vulnerable to tampering and theft. Implementing physical hardening measures, such as tamper-evident designs and secure enclosures, can protect devices from physical attacks.
The Importance of Proactive Security
Embracing proactive security measures is crucial in the rapidly evolving IoT landscape. By understanding and addressing the vulnerabilities highlighted in the OWASP IoT Top 10, organizations can stay ahead of potential threats and ensure the security and functionality of their IoT devices.
Proactive security involves identifying potential risks early in the development process and implementing adequate measures to mitigate them. This approach not only protects the devices and data but also enhances the overall user experience and trust in the technology.
Partnering with Security Experts
Collaborating with security experts can significantly enhance your organization's ability to identify and mitigate IoT security risks. Experts can provide valuable insights, conduct comprehensive security audits, and offer tailored solutions to enhance the security of your IoT deployments.
Engaging with professionals, such as those at Appsealing, ensures that security remains a top priority throughout the development and deployment process. This partnership can help organizations navigate the complexities of IoT security, ensuring that their devices are both safe and functional.
Conclusion
The OWASP IoT Top 10 is an indispensable resource for anyone involved in the development and deployment of IoT devices. By understanding and addressing these vulnerabilities, organizations can protect their devices, data, and users from potential threats.
Proactive security measures, coupled with expert collaboration, can help ensure the successful and secure launch of IoT products. As the IoT landscape continues to evolve, staying informed and vigilant is essential to maintaining security and trust in this transformative technology.
FAQ
Q1: What is the OWASP IoT Top 10?
The OWASP IoT Top 10 is a list of the most critical security vulnerabilities in IoT systems, identified through comprehensive research and analysis. It serves as a guide for developers and organizations to recognize and mitigate these risks.
Q2: Why is IoT security important?
IoT security is crucial because vulnerabilities in IoT devices can lead to data breaches, unauthorized access, and even physical damage. Securing these devices protects both the data and the users.
Q3: How can organizations ensure the security of their IoT devices?
Organizations can ensure the security of their IoT devices by following the guidelines outlined in the OWASP IoT Top 10, implementing proactive security measures, and collaborating with security experts.
Q4: What are some common IoT security vulnerabilities?
Common IoT security vulnerabilities include weak passwords, insecure network services, insufficient privacy protection, and lack of secure update mechanisms.
Q5: How does proactive security benefit IoT deployments?
Proactive security helps identify and mitigate potential risks early in the development process, ensuring the security and functionality of IoT devices and enhancing user trust in the technology.